I'm going to chime in here and give my .02. I've spent more money with them over the past few years than probably everyone else here combined. Matt has actually become a good friend of mine over the past few years. Here are a few facts that people need to know. First off for the statement that "Matt is running around at Bradenton Motorsports Park like nothing ever happened" is a stupid comment. They are still trying to finish the cars that they can and Matt has always at no charge helped his customers at the track after a build or tune. At no charge to them. Both Matt and Rodney are completely torn over this. Trust me on this.

There are several reasons to their downfall. Last year FSP decided to open up a fabrication side to the shop so that they could start doing it in house rather than subcontracting it out. Breather tanks, race parts, etc. They hired an in house fabricator, bought a bunch of fabrication equipment, which Matt pretty much emptied out his savings account to do so. Unfortunately the fabrication side of things never worked out, the fabricator did not produce and they paid him 3 - 4 times what he actually produced for them, and they let him go. They also lost their *** on the fabrication equipment trying to recover some of the money. While they had a ton of business, they were also not turning cars around fast enough for what they were charging. On top of that Matt was trying to do all of the tuning and handle all of the daily calls, texts, etc when they should have had an office manager to do all of that.

Just so everyone knows, with Florida law when filing for bankruptcy everything has to be handled by an attorney. I know Matt has said once the doors close they are going to sell what they can from the shop (lifts etc) to try to get as many refunds back as possible, but this whole mess is not going to be a quick thing..

I'm not sitting here making any excuses for them. The ship was sinking and like any business owner they tried to get it back on track, but they were too far in the hole to recover. This unfortunately happens to too many businesses, where they lose control due to unforeseen circumstances, bad management or both. I believe they had both. Pfadt racing is another example. FSP, For the majority of their customers they did great work, and were always there to help. Did they have some unhappy customers? sure. What business doesn't. But I can guarantee everyone here that this was not a planned "money making scheme" as I know both Matt and Rodney went weeks without ever taking a paycheck. But unfortunately "rumors" on internet sites like these run rampant with false accusations, just like "cars are being abandoned and left outside which was 100% false. Cars every night went into the shop, and were pushed out every morning so they could work on them.

I still have things that are not finished on mine as others on here. Again i'm not on here defending anyone, just want everyone to know some facts before jumping to conclusion like they are lining their pockets with cash. In my personal opinion they needed to have a office manager instead of trying to handle all of the customers themselves. I also believe they needed to be faster on the work IMHO. But that can be a double edge sword when jobs are rushed. Its impossible to be In a dyno room for 10 hours a day and properly respond back to customers in a timely fashion, especially with the amounts of texts he got every hour. This is where someone answering phones, texts etc would have made things run a lot more smoothly for them.

People who are out of money at the moment have every right to be pissed off, and I hope in the end everyone can recover their losses.
